  • Patent number: 10428302
    Abstract: A method of enhanced oil recovery that includes water-flooding an oil reservoir with an alkaline fluid or a fluid containing a compound toxic to indigenous microbes and inoculating the oil reservoir with a consortium comprising microbes that naturally are, or are engineered to be, obligatory alkaphilic, halo-alkaphilic or alkaline tolerant, and naturally are, or are engineered to be, deficient in their ability to utilize short chain hydrocarbons of 12 carbons or less but have the ability to convert hydrocarbons into fatty acids.

  • Patent number: 10227853
    Abstract: The present invention provides methods for increasing the viscosity of the drive fluid for displacing oil from a subterranean formation by the use of microorganisms selected or modified for the ability to produce cell free polymers without the formation of any significant bioplugging biofilm or capsule.
